Lebanon, PA vs Monroe, LA
Cost of Living Comparison
Monroe, LA is more affordable by 9.6 index points
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Category | Lebanon, PA | Monroe, LA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 93.2 | 83.6 | +9.6 |
| Housing | 66.0 | 42.8 | +23.2 |
| Goods | 100.7 | 93.7 | +7.0 |
| Utilities | 108.4 | 72.2 | +36.2 |
| Other Services | 97.7 | 95.7 | +2.0 |
Income & Housing Comparison
| Metric | Lebanon, PA | Monroe, LA |
|---|---|---|
| Median Household Income | $72,532 | $47,351 |
| Median Home Value | $211,400 | $158,100 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$1,023 | $859 |
| Per Capita Income | $35,604 | $28,677 |
